research Comparison of Sequential Cyproterone Acetate/Estrogen Versus Spironolactone/Oral Contraceptive in the Treatment of Hirsutism
This study found that both cyproterone acetate and spironolactone effectively reduced hair diameter and plasma testosterone levels in hirsute women, with no significant differences between the two treatments.
research Steroids excreted by human skin. I. C19-steroids in axillary hair.
This study determined that in axillary hair of mature males and females, free androgen steroids are primarily produced by sebaceous glands, while C19-steroid sulphates are products of sweat glands.

research The effects of two doses of spironolactone on serum androgens and anagen hair in hirsute women
This study found that spironolactone reduced serum androstenedione and anagen hair shaft diameter in hirsute patients but did not significantly alter unbound testosterone levels, suggesting its effects are primarily peripheral.

research Spironolactone for the Treatment of Acne: A 4-Year Retrospective Study
In this retrospective study, spironolactone improved acne in 86% of patients while showing minimal side effects, suggesting it as a safe treatment option for postadolescent acne with a low risk of short-term adverse effects like hyperkalemia.
